For me I had to accept I can't undo the past - not one second of it. It is what it is.
That can take a while - both the accepting and the forgiving one's self.
The worst thing you can do is sit at home and mope, running movies over and over in your head.
I found service work was a great way for me to get out of the house and doing something meaningful. I needed to get out of my own head.
If volunteering in your community sounds like something you may be interested in I recommend it.
You could always get involved in local sports, the gym, or a hobby or particular interest.
The whole point is - the past is a closed book - but each new day is a fresh page - fill up every new page and before too long - you'll have a brand new book
